    Abstract: The present application relates to an implant system, preferably for the sacroiliac joint, comprising an implant body with at least two adjacent apertures, at least two screws and an insertion instrument assembly. Each screw comprises a screw head and a threaded elongated shaft. The at least two screws are rotatably engaged within said at least two apertures. The insertion instrument assembly includes a basis, a first holding means and at least one rotatable driving means configured for engagement with a drive of at least one of said at least two screws. The at least two screws or said insertion instrument assembly comprises transmission means such that a rotational movement of a first screw of said at least two screws is transferred to the at least one further screw.

    Abstract: The application relates to a bone screw assembly for fixation into a bone, comprising a first screw element with a body including a threaded first end with a first external screw thread having a first handedness and a first lead length. The first screw element comprises an internal thread feature with a second handedness and a second lead length located within a bore within said body. The screw assembly includes a second screw element comprising a second external screw thread with the second handedness and the second lead length. Said second screw element is arranged within said bore and said second external screw thread is engaged with said internal thread feature. The second screw element is movable from a first implantation configuration where the second screw element is arranged completely within said bore and a second implantation configuration where the second screw element protrudes from said bore.

    Abstract: The present application relates to a facet joint prosthesis comprising a first component having a first disc with a first outer face for engagement of a first bone. The first outer face has an opposed first inner face, which includes a first post connecting said first disc to a tongue. The facet joint prosthesis further comprises a second component having a second disc with a second outer surface for engagement with a second bone. The second outer surface has an opposed second inner face, which comprises a bridge located near the periphery of said second disc. Said bridge connects the second disc with a third disc. The third disc comprises a pocket. Insertion of said tongue into said pocket and rotation of said tongue relative to said pocket results in a locking of said tongue between said second disc and said third disc.

    Abstract: The present inventions relates to an osteotomy implant for bridging an osteotomy opening or resection in a target bone in a substantially countersunk manner. The osteotomy implant comprises a proximal portion with at least one aperture for receiving at least one bone fixation element and a distal portion with at least one aperture for receiving at least one bone fixation element. At least one middle strut portion connects said proximal portion with said distal portion. Said at least one middle strut portion has a width which is equal to or smaller than a thickness of said at least one middle strut portion.
